import logging
from collections.abc import Callable
from sqlalchemy import Connection, Engine, inspect
from hqt.db.models import Base
log = logging.getLogger(__name__)
# Ordered schema migrations. Each entry upgrades the schema from the previous
# version to `version`. Version 1 (BASELINE_VERSION) is the schema produced by
# Base.metadata.create_all, so entries here start at version 2, e.g.:
# (2, lambda conn: conn.exec_driver_sql(
# "ALTER TABLE sessions ADD COLUMN foo TEXT")),
MIGRATIONS: list[tuple[int, Callable[[Connection], None]]] = []
BASELINE_VERSION = 1
LATEST_VERSION = MIGRATIONS[-1][0] if MIGRATIONS else BASELINE_VERSION
def migrate(engine: Engine) -> None:
"""Create or upgrade the database schema to LATEST_VERSION.
Fresh databases are created with create_all and stamped directly.
Databases at user_version 0 that already have tables predate versioning
and are treated as the baseline schema.
"""
with engine.begin() as conn:
version = conn.exec_driver_sql("PRAGMA user_version").scalar() or 0
if version > LATEST_VERSION:
raise RuntimeError(
f"Database schema version {version} is newer than this hqt "
f"supports ({LATEST_VERSION}); upgrade hqt or use a fresh database."
)
if not inspect(conn).get_table_names():
Base.metadata.create_all(conn)
conn.exec_driver_sql(f"PRAGMA user_version = {LATEST_VERSION}")
return
if version == 0:
version = BASELINE_VERSION
for target, fn in MIGRATIONS:
if target > version:
log.info("Migrating database schema to version %d", target)
fn(conn)
version = target
conn.exec_driver_sql(f"PRAGMA user_version = {version}")

def _user_version(engine) -> int:
with engine.connect() as conn:
return conn.exec_driver_sql("PRAGMA user_version").scalar() or 0
def test_fresh_db_stamped_latest_version(tmp_path):
settings = _tmp_settings(tmp_path)
ensure_db(settings)
assert _user_version(get_engine(settings)) == migrations.LATEST_VERSION
def test_unversioned_existing_db_stamped_baseline(tmp_path):
# Simulates a user DB created before versioning existed: tables present,
# user_version still 0.
settings = _tmp_settings(tmp_path)
settings.db_path.parent.mkdir(parents=True, exist_ok=True)
engine = get_engine(settings)
Base.metadata.create_all(engine)
migrate(engine)
assert _user_version(engine) == migrations.BASELINE_VERSION
def test_db_from_newer_hqt_raises(tmp_path):
settings = _tmp_settings(tmp_path)
ensure_db(settings)
engine = get_engine(settings)
with engine.begin() as conn:
conn.exec_driver_sql("PRAGMA user_version = 9999")
with pytest.raises(RuntimeError, match="newer"):
migrate(engine)
def test_pending_migrations_applied_in_order_once(tmp_path, monkeypatch):
settings = _tmp_settings(tmp_path)
ensure_db(settings) # stamps BASELINE_VERSION
applied: list[int] = []
monkeypatch.setattr(
migrations,
"MIGRATIONS",
[(2, lambda conn: applied.append(2)), (3, lambda conn: applied.append(3))],
)
monkeypatch.setattr(migrations, "LATEST_VERSION", 3)
engine = get_engine(settings)
migrate(engine)
assert applied == [2, 3]
assert _user_version(engine) == 3
migrate(engine) # re-run is a no-op
assert applied == [2, 3]
